- Jailen Lucas (17), Kelvin Thomas Jr. (17), and Naqwan Antonio Lucas (18) are suspects in a "Capitol Hill Intern Murder."
- Jailen Lucas and Kelvin Thomas Jr. have been arrested.
- Naqwan Antonio Lucas is wanted.
- A total reward of $50,000 is offered for information leading to a D.C. homicide conviction for Naqwan Antonio Lucas.
- The reward includes $25,000 from MPD, $15,000 from the FBI's Washington Field Office, and $10,000 from the U.S. Marshals Service.
